For a more relaxed and very immersive Rotorua night activity, try a nature discovery walk. Stroll amongst 118-year-old Redwood giants as you pass over intricately designed bridges and platforms which accentuate the beauty of the dense woodlands. Charming lanterns light the 700-metre path on this 40-minute eco-tourism walk, which is open all year round. Prices start at $35 per Adult.

Gifted to the Crown by the Māori people in the late 19th century, these culturally significant gardens now provide a space for activities such as bowls, petanque, croquet and golf. Government Gardens is also home to a soldiers’ memorial of the Te Arawa tribe, the Klamath Falls Rose Garden, Te Runanga Tearooms, a band rotunda, Blue Baths and the famous Rotorua Museum. It’s open all year round and entry is free.

A half-hour drive out of the Rotorua city centre will bring you to Waitangi Soda Springs, a site famed for relaxation and healing.
